Airport (3-5) is coming off of a 29-19 loss to Huron League Champion Milan while Tecumseh (6-2) defeated Adrian 19-0. The Jets have won two in a row in this series including last season’s 11-10 game.
Airport’s offense is going to have to score some points this week and the defense will need to stop someone when needed. Tecumseh has won four games in a row and three have come by way of shut out.
This is a perfect match up between old Huron League foes. Tecumseh is prepping for the playoffs and has one of the best coaches in the state in Al Romano. Airport missed the playoffs for the first time in 15 years but will be ready to play. Pick: Tecumseh 27 Airport 6
